Battery capacity refers to the amount of energy a battery can store, usually measured in watt-hours (Wh) or ampere-hours (Ah). When connecting multiple battery packs, it’s crucial to understand how varying capacities affect system performance. A smaller capacity battery tends to discharge faster than a larger one, creating an imbalance in the system. This imbalance can negatively impact the overall efficiency and lifespan of the battery pack. In a series connection, the system’s voltage increases while the capacity remains the same. In contrast, in a parallel connection, the capacity increases while the voltage stays constant. When connecting batteries with different capacities, the system's behavior changes depending on the connection method. If batteries with different capacities are connected in series, the smaller capacity battery might be overcharged or undercharged as the system's voltage increases, potentially leading to damage. In parallel connections, the batteries charge and discharge at different rates, which can cause inefficiency and strain the system. This is why choosing the right configuration is essential when designing a system with custom battery solutions.
A Battery Management Systemis crucial when connecting batteries with different capacities. The BMS monitors the health of each battery unit, ensuring that they charge and discharge at the correct rates, thus preventing overcharging, over-discharging, and deep discharge risks. For customized lithium battery solutions, the BMS plays a vital role in balancing energy across all batteries, ensuring that they operate efficiently, even with different capacities. Without a BMS, the risk of performance degradation or failure increases. When connecting batteries with different capacities, charging efficiency becomes a concern. In a parallel connection, the larger batteries charge more slowly than the smaller ones, leading to uneven charging and potentially reduced efficiency. This imbalance can cause overheating or inefficiency in the system. To ensure efficient charging, a balanced charging system is essential. This system ensures that all batteries charge at the same rate, preventing smaller batteries from overcharging and larger ones from remaining undercharged. Over time, connecting mismatched batteries can lead to uneven wear and a decrease in overall system efficiency. Smaller capacity batteries tend to discharge faster than larger ones, causing them to degrade more quickly. This imbalance can lead to faster wear on the smaller batteries, resulting in a reduction in the overall lifespan of the entire battery pack. Additionally, as batteries with differing capacities charge and discharge at different rates, it can further strain the system, reducing its performance over time.
